On Oct. 24, Spartan College of Aeronautics and Technology will host the 2012 Fall Career Fair at their North Campus Facility in Tulsa, Okla.
This is a great opportunity for ARSA members to meet students studying aviation maintenance technology, avionics/electronics technology, and nondestructive testing/quality control.
The career fair will follow a free golf scramble on Oct. 23, and offers a free table for promotional material, lunch, and refreshments, and a special “Spartan rate” at select local hotels.
